The opening of the exhibition titled: “Our Sacred beauty. Byzantine icons from Thessaloniki” will take place at 20:30 on Thursday, July 18, 2019, in the Byzantine and Christian Museum. The exhibition will be inaugurated by Minister of Culture and Sports Lina Mendoni.
The exhibition, jointly organised by the Patriarchal Foundation of Patristic Studies, the oldest scientific institution of the Ecumenical Patriarchate, and the Byzantine and Christian Museum, is under the auspices of the President of the Hellenic Republic Prokopios Pavlopoulos and will be part of the temporary exhibitions of the Byzantine Museum (Villa Illisia) from July 18 to October 31, 2019.
The exhibition “Our Sacred Beauty. Byzantine Icons from Thessaloniki”, was originally organised by the Patriarchal Foundation of Patristic Studies and hosted by the Holy Patriarchal Monastery of Vlatadon in Thessaloniki, on the 50th anniversary of the Patriarchal Foundation of Patristic Studies, and was opened by Ecumenical Patriarch Bartholomew.
The purpose of the exhibition is the presentation of Byzantine icons from Thessaloniki and, consequently, the promotion of the city as one of the most important artistic centers of the Byzantine world, especially during the Palaiologan period, as well as the enduring relationship of Thessaloniki and the capital of Byzantium, Constantinople.
